Everything We Know About the Cancelled Movie, World War Z 2 – imdb

While slated to serve as the sequel to Brad Pitt's World War Z, World War Z 2 was never fully realized. After years of waiting, it was officially canceled in 2019, leaving the franchise buried. The cancelation was a surprise, considering that the original had become the highest-grossing zombie movie of all time domestically with its $202 million take at the box office.
